diff --git a/.github/workflows/push-env.yml b/.github/workflows/push-env.yml index 16de8e8..f72dc8e 100644 --- a/.github/workflows/push-env.yml +++ b/.github/workflows/push-env.yml @@ -93,6 +93,17 @@ jobs: parameters: imageTag=${{ inputs.environment }}-release-${{ steps.sha.outputs.short_sha }} # wait_channels: ${{ fromJSON(vars.PRODVANA_WAIT_CHANNELS)[inputs.environment] }} + - uses: clowdhaus/argo-cd-action/@main + # CLI has already been downloaded in prior step, no call to GitHub API + with: + command: app set staging-worker + options: --parameter codecovWorker.imagetag=${{ inputs.environment }}-release-${{ steps.sha.outputs.short_sha }} --parameter app_version=${{ inputs.environment }}-release-${{ steps.sha.outputs.short_sha }} + + - uses: clowdhaus/argo-cd-action/@main + # CLI has already been downloaded in prior step, no call to GitHub API + with: + command: app sync staging-worker + - name: Create Sentry release if: inputs.create_sentry_release uses: getsentry/action-release@v1